Cairo - Arab Today

The Ambassador of the Kingdom of Bahrain to the Arab Republic of Egypt and Permanent Representative to the League of Arab States, Shaikh Rashid bin Abdulrahman Al Khalifa, received Presidential Secretary Ahmed Ihab, who conveyed the congratulations of President Abdel Fattah El Sisi to his Majesty King Hamad bin Isa Al Khalifa and to the Government and people of Bahrain on the occasion of the National Day holidays on December 16-17, marking the anniversary of the establishment of the modern state of Bahrain as an Arab and Muslim country in 1783, the 46th anniversary of its accession to the UN as a full member and the 18th anniversary of His Majesty the King’s accession to the throne.

Shaikh Rashid conveyed the greetings of His Majesty King Hamad, His Royal Highness Prince Khalifa bin Salman Al Khalifa, the Prime Minister, His Royal Highness Prince Salman bin Hamad Al Khalifa, Crown Prince, Deputy Supreme Commander and First Deputy Prime Ministerand the people of Bahrain, to President Abdel Fattah El Sisi and the Egyptian people, wishing the leadership, government and people of Egypt more progress and prosperity and to strive towards firming the strong and historical relations between the two countries and brotherly peoples

During the meeting, the Bahraini Ambassador expressed his happiness with the development of relations between the Kingdom of Bahrain and the Arab Republic of Egypt as a distinctive example of the strong relations between them in all fields. He pointed out that the Kingdom of Bahrain, under the leadership of His Majesty the King, reiterates its solid position with Egypt in its efforts to combat terrorism and safeguard its security and stability, and to continue economic reform as a pillar of regional security and stability, considering that strong Egypt is the support and strength of all Arabs.

The ambassador also praised the honorable positions of Egypt towards Bahrain and the security of the Gulf region, stressing that Bahrain and Egypt constitute an Arab depth and a strong asset to meet the challenges existing at the level of the region.

He also expressed his thanks and appreciation to the Arab Republic of Egypt, the Government, and the people for their participation in the celebrations of the Kingdom of Bahrain, wishing the two brotherly countries more progress and prosperity under their wise leadership.
